RIIZE Roars Loud in Kuala Lumpur: A Debut Night of Fire, Fans, and Firsts

Thursday, August 21, 2025


Kuala Lumpur turned into a sea of light sticks and uncontainable energy on August 16 as RIIZE brought their RIIZING LOUD concert tour to Malaysia for the very first time. Held at the IDEA LIVE ARENA, the show was packed to the brim with passionate BRIIZE who came ready to make history with the group’s debut performance in the country.

RIIZE tore through a setlist stacked with hits from their young but already powerful discography, including “Get A Guitar,” “Boom Boom Bass,” “Love 119,” and more. Despite the smaller venue, the group performed with the intensity of a stadium show, matched by stunning visuals, high-energy effects, and bursts of confetti raining down in every shape and color imaginable.


The night was filled with surprises and heartfelt moments. The members shared that they had gone sightseeing at KLCC earlier in the day and were stunned by the majestic Petronas Twin Towers. Their love for their sunbaes also shone through as they performed covers of TVXQ’s “Hug” and EXO’s “Monster.” During “Hug,” the stage featured a bed to recreate the iconic lyric “even if just for a day I want to be your bed,” sending fans into a frenzy.


Adding to the magic, RIIZE delighted the crowd by speaking in Bahasa Melayu, charming fans with their cute attempts at the local language. The members promised they would return and asked BRIIZE to keep waiting for them, assuring everyone that they hope to see the same overwhelming support next time.



 RIIZE’s live vocals and performance stamina proved why they are hailed as one of the strongest groups of their generation. Their set leaned heavily into fast, high-energy tracks, but the highlight was the atmosphere itself. The Malaysian crowd was so loud and enthusiastic that even RIIZE admitted they were amazed, repeatedly praising the energy and calling it unforgettable.

For their first show in Malaysia, RIIZE delivered a concert that was intimate yet powerful, playful yet emotional, and above all, a testament to the connection between artist and fans. With promises of coming back, this debut left BRIIZE with memories to last a lifetime.
